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Redland to Northampton start from as little as £24.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Redland to Northampton start from £91.70 one way, or £92.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Redland to Northampton are available for £96.80 one way, or £193.50 return

Facilities at Redland

Though small, Redland train station caters efficiently to its travelers' needs. While there's no ticket office, convenient ticket machines are available for purchasing tickets and for accessibility. However, note that these machines do not support the collection of tickets bought online. But worry not, as the station includes accessible ticket machines and induction loops to ensure ease of access for all passengers.

The station prioritizes mobility, featuring step-free access across the entire station, which is very considerate for passengers with disabilities or heavy luggage. It also offers ramps for train access. Although there are no waiting rooms, the station offers a tidy seating area amid the bustling commute. Refreshment services and ATMs are not available, encouraging travelers to plan accordingly. Moreover, security is paramount, as CCTV ensures a safe environment for passengers at all times.

Station Details & Facilities

Northampton station is well-equipped with essential facilities to ensure a seamless travel experience. The ticket office operates from 06:00 to 19: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, while extending its hours on Sundays from 07:00 to 20:00. Ticket machines and smartcard validators are accessible, making it convenient for passengers to purchase or collect their tickets.

For those requiring assistance, help is readily available at multiple points, and the station provides useful resources such as departure screens and announcements. Although there is no luggage storage, the station is under the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ring a safe environment with CCTV coverage.

Additional amenities enhance your travel comfort—refresh with a drink from Soho Piccolo Coffee Shop or a quick read at WHSmith. Although there is no public Wi-Fi or payphones available, the station surrounds promise connectivity options for modern travelers.

Accessibility and Support

Northampton train station prides itself on accessibility, providing step-free access throughout and ticket barriers. All platforms are accessible, making it exceptionally convenient for those with reduced mobility. The provision of ramps, accessible toilets, and staff assistance ensures a comfortable journey for every passenger.

Car park facilities, operated by SABA UK, are open 24/7 with a capacity of 866 spaces including 12 accessible spaces. Payment for parking includes various methods like the Saba Parking UK app, a convenient option for anyone driving to the station.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

The seamless transition from train travel to other transport modes is a vital feature of Northampton station. Rail replacement services operate from the car park side of the station, ensuring minimal disruption during planned maintenance or unexpected rail service changes. Taxis are easily accessible from the front of the station, and local bus information is available, making planning onward journeys straightforward.

For those inclined to take a green approach, bicycle storage is available with 85 spaces in sheltered stands, monitored by CCTV. Although bike hire facilities are not present, this provision encourages eco-friendly travel within Northampton.
